软件工程---单元测试报告
Posted 51吴灿龙
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了软件工程---单元测试报告相关的知识,希望对你有一定的参考价值。
一、测试过程如下:
测试模块 |
测试输入 |
预期结果 |
运行结果 |
bug跟踪 |
单利计算F = P * (1 + i * n); |
(本金,年限,利率) |
终值 |
||
1 |
(100,10,3) |
130 |
√ |
√ |
2 |
(0,10,3) |
0.0 |
√ |
√
|
3 |
(100,0,3) |
0.0 |
100.0 |
已改进。返回0的结果 |
4 |
(100,10,0) | 0.0 | 100.0 | 已改进。返回0的结果! |
二、初次测试结果:
三、改进后测试结果如下:
除调用单利计算公式出现这样的问题以外,其它计算格式均出现类似的问题,都经过了改进。
四、程序源代码地址:
https://github.com/helloyoucan/compoundung/blob/master/Compounding4_2.java
https://github.com/helloyoucan/compoundung/blob/master/DataTreating1_1.java
五、测试代码地址:
https://github.com/helloyoucan/compoundung/blob/master/DataTreatingTest1_1.java
六、总结
经过这次的测试,使得DataTreating.java这个放着计算公式的类更加地完善了,使得这个类不单单只能让Compounding4_2.java这个类服务。
以上是关于软件工程---单元测试报告的主要内容,如果未能解决你的问题,请参考以下文章